Educational experts at the Meadows Center for Preventing Educational Risk (MCPER) have created videos to help parents and guardians use effective practices to teach students at home due to COVID-19.



Dr. Toste contributed a video that introduces four games that can be played at home

to help promote early reading skills. Novice readers are learning skills to help them become fluent in word reading. As children learn these new skills, they need lots of structured opportunities to practice. This practice can (and should) be fun!
